Product Details

You'll never run out of power again!   If the battery on your smartphone or tablet is running low... no problem.   Just plug your device into the USB port on the top of this portable battery charger, and then continue to use your device while it gets recharged.

With a recharge capacity of 5200 mAh, this charger will give you 1.5 full recharges of your smartphone or recharge your tablet to 50% capacity.

When the battery charger runs out of power, just plug it into the wall using the supplied cable (included), and it will recharge itself for your next use.

Artist's Description

Red rose: Love, Respect, Courage, Passion, Well Done, Congratulations.
Bright red roses are interpreted as the ultimate expression of romantic love.
According to Greek and Roman mythology, the red rose was strongly associated with the Goddess of Love, Aphrodite.
Due to this connection, early civilizations adorned wedding functions with red roses and these flowers were also often part of traditional wedding wear. Red roses have since come to be known not only as a symbol of love but also of fidelity.Apart from being the ultimate symbol of love, red roses can also be used to celebrate courage, send out a message of congratulations, and symbolizes power.

About Tara Shalton

Tara  Shalton

Tara Shalton is a self taught color pencil artist and photographer. Ever since she was a little girl, she liked to draw but never took lessons and never considered art as a career. Tara went to college, got a job, raised a family. She would draw sometimes when she could spare the time, but was mainly occupied by more pressing daily issues. After an especially traumatic event in her life, on the advice of her sister she started to draw again, and by doing so amassed a body of work that everybody loved. All of Tara's work is original, and is created by spending weeks at a time on each piece.
